I'll comment on the N130 as I'm new to the netbook market, so don't know
much about the N110 other than we tried it before and didn't like it.

The battery is meant to go to 7 1/2 hours. I've never fully tested this but when I've looked in Windows Xp's system tray it's reporting 5 1/2 hours on a
full charge.  How accurate or in-accurate this is I'm not sure.

Speakers on Netbooks or laptops I don't rate to be honest. I use them with
headphones because unless it's a Mac book pro the speaker system is
generally poor even if it's stereo.  When I use a netbook or laptop I am
typically using it as a mobile computer so use headphones or plug portable
speakers in to give it a boost.

If you wanted a stereo speaker and in-built in Bluetooth you'd want to go
for the N140.  Which in retrospect I would have done if I was aware of it,
but we got these Netbooks on PC Worlds bill so I'm not complaining too
loudly about that.

So we've got an in-built Web Cam that's placed in the middle of the LCD, 1.6 Atom processor, which seems pretty standard on the Samsungs, 160GB 5400 RPM HD, we upgraded the 1GB to 2GB, an integrated SD Card slot, three USBs, two on the right and one on the left, headphone/mic jacks, + built-in mic if you
don't' have a 3.5 or USB mic handy, it's XP Home which support ends in
2-2014 or 2015 as things stand at present.  This doesn't bother me because
to be honest I think hardware in mobile computers aren't' made to last. If
you get 5 years out of them and they die I always think you've got your
moneys worth, especially if it's cost you less than a grand.

You can get it with Win 7 Starter but we tried the N110 before this one and
I don't' think the low-powered RAM and Atom processor is snappy enough for
Win 7, especially when you put something like JAW's on it.

So to be honest even if I'd put my hand in my pocket for this little machine
I'd be very happy with it.  It's a netbook, meant for browsing, IM, Email,
watching YouTube, I Player, streaming audio, podcasts and it does do all
these things flawlessly. My partners currently using hers as a media centre
in the house and Netbook for when out and about and it's doing both these
roles genuinely without a single blip.  I must also mention it's headphone
jack produces wonderful sound.  we have an expensive amp and don't need to
adjust treble, base or anything when plugging my partners Netbook in to
watch I Player or anything through our speakers.  This was a real surprise
to me as anytime I've tried this with Laptops they've always needed allot of
fiddling with because their ports have been massively over-driven.

Oh yes and on Weight it's totally gorgeous to have on your lap, I've had
mine for over two weeks and still marvel by picking it up in one hand at how light it is. The n110 is .5lb heavier. Now at first I thought I wouldn't'
quibble over that but having held both I can tell you, I genuinely could
feel the difference.
